Headline
Now Updated with 2008 State and Local Numbers
usgovernmentspending.com is now updated with the
latest numbers for State and Local Spending data
from the US Census Bureau. The latest values are for FY 2008. State and local spending and revenue after
2008 are "guesstimated" by projecting the change between 2007 and 2008 to subsequent years.
Note: usgovernmentspending.com always shows total spending,
including federal, state, and local.
